Comprehending the Gas Safety Compliance Certificate

A Gas Safety Compliance Certificate, also referred to as a Gas Safety Record (GSR) or Landlord Gas Safety Certificate, is a file that confirms that all gas appliances and systems in a residential or commercial property have been inspected and are safe to utilize. This certificate is a legal requirement for property managers and organizations in the UK, as described by the Gas Safety (Installation and Use) Regulations 1998. The certificate must be released by a Gas Safe registered engineer, who is certified to perform the necessary assessments and tests.

The Process of Obtaining a Gas Safety Compliance Certificate in Milton Keynes

  1. Employ a Gas Safe Registered Engineer: The primary step in acquiring a Gas Safety Compliance Certificate is to employ a Gas Safe registered engineer. This can be done by browsing for local engineers on the Gas Safe Register site or through suggestions from pals, family, or regional organizations.
  2. Schedule an Inspection: Once you have actually found a suitable engineer, schedule an inspection for your residential or commercial property. The engineer will need to inspect all gas devices, consisting of boilers, cookers, and fires, along with the gas pipework and flues.
  3. Inspection and Testing: During the inspection, the engineer will check for any signs of gas leakages, carbon monoxide gas, and other safety problems. They will also check the performance of the home appliances and ensure that they are installed properly.
  4. Release the Certificate: If the inspection is effective, the engineer will provide a Gas Safety Compliance Certificate. This certificate will consist of details of the inspection, the date it was performed, and the date of the next necessary inspection.
  5. Offer the Certificate: Landlords must offer a copy of the Gas Safety Compliance Certificate to their occupants within 28 days of the inspection. In addition, a copy should be kept apply for a minimum of 2 years.

Frequently Asked Questions About Gas Safety Compliance Certificates in Milton Keynes

Q: Who is accountable for obtaining a Gas Safety Compliance Certificate?A: Landlords are lawfully responsible for getting a Gas Safety Compliance Certificate for their rental residential or commercial properties. Nevertheless, homeowners and services might likewise gain from having a certificate to ensure their safety and compliance with guidelines.

Q: How often do I need to get a Gas Safety Compliance Certificate?A: Gas Safety Compliance Certificates are valid for one year. Landlords need to make sure that a brand-new inspection is carried out and a brand-new certificate is gotten each year.

Q: What occurs if I don't have a Gas Safety Compliance Certificate?A: Failure to supply a Gas Safety Compliance Certificate can lead to legal penalties, including fines and prospective legal action from renters. Furthermore, it can cause insurance claims being invalidated in the event of an incident.

Q: Can I carry out the gas safety inspection myself?A: No, the inspection needs to be brought out by a Gas Safe registered engineer. Carrying out the inspection yourself or using an unregistered engineer can lead to the certificate being invalid and potential legal consequences.

Q: What should I do if I think a gas leak in my property?A: If you believe a gas leak, instantly turn off the gas supply at the primary valve, open all doors and windows to ventilate the home, and call the National Gas Emergency Service on 0800 111 999. Do not use any electrical switches or devices, as they can trigger and ignite the gas.
